Laporkan Masalah

IMPLEMENTASI WAVEFORM GENERATOR GELOMBANG SINUS, KOTAK, SEGITIGA DAN GERGAJI PADA FPGA BERBASIS VHDL; IMPLEMENTATION OF WAVEFORM GENERATOR SINE, SQUARE, TRIANGLE AND SAWTOOTH WAVES ON FPGA BASED VHDL

FARIZ ALEMUDA, Abdul Rouf

2014 | Skripsi | PROGRAM STUDI S1 ELEKTRONIKA DAN INSTRUMENTASI

Telah banyak instrumen function generator yang tersusun atas komponen analog. Dari segi dimensi, function generator tipe tersebut memiliki ukuran besar sehingga tidak dapat diimplementasikan pada perangkat skala kecil seperti router, nanosatelit, handphone. Pergerasan ke zaman digital dimana segala hal dominan bekerja secara digital, maka function generator analog pun perlu pembaharuan. Penelitian ini difokuskan untuk membuat sebuah waveform generator, istilah untuk function generator digital, yang diimplementasikan pada FPGA. Dengan membuat waveform generator digital, maka sistem ini bisa langsung dikendalikan oleh perangkat digital lain atau mengendalikan perangkat digital lain. Waveform generator ini diimplementasikan ke FPGA Xilinx Artix-7. Bahasa pemrograman yang digunakan adalah VHDL agar bisa dipahami oleh peneliti lain. Metode yang digunakan untuk membangun sistem ini adalah direct digital synthesis. Penerapan metode tersebut membagi penelitian ini menjadi 5 modul yang memiliki fungsinya masing-masing yaitu Kristal, modul VHDL pembagi frekuensi, modul VHDL penghitung gelombang, modul VHDL interpreter, dan modul DAC 8-bit. Hasil implementasi sistem menggunakan 36 dari 12600 Slice Register (0,028%) dan 133 dari 63400 Slice LUT (0,21%). Frekuensi gelombang dan bentuk yang dihasilkan sesuai hingga 10 kHz namun tidak di atas frekuensi tersebut.

Kata Kunci : Waveform Generator, FPGA, Direct Digital Synthesis


    Tidak tersedia file untuk ditampilkan ke publik.